True Torah Jews Against Zionism – This organization believes that Zionism is contrary to Jewish law as embodied within the Torah. According to them, Zionism wrongfully advocates a political and military end to Jewish exile, fosters ‘pseudo-Judaism based on secular nationalism, seeks “armed materialism” as opposed to divine understanding, and has created a “Zionist State” instead of one that is Jewish.
Not In My Name - This is a predominantly Jewish organization which works toward a peaceful and just resolution of the Israeli/Palestinian conflict. They oppose the illegal West Bank and Gaza occupations, the West Bank and East Jerusalem settlements, Israel’s wall of separation, the unjust punishment of Palestinians and Israeli Arabs, and Israel’s blatant abuse of human rights.
Jewish Voice for Peace (JVP) – JVP is a group of American Jewish community activists who came together to work for peace, social justice, and human rights. They call upon the United States and other nations to end the violence and support Palestinian self-determination free from occupation and Zionist oppression.
Brit Tzedek V’Shalom – This organization is a Jewish Alliance for Justice and Peace. It bills itself as being America’s largest grassroots Jewish organization with around 50,000 supporters, 1,000 of whom are Rabbis. The organization subscribes to a two state negotiated resolution of the Israeli/Palestinian conflict.
Neturei Karta International (NKI) – NKI is a group of Orthodox Jews who used to live in Jerusalem. They are opposed to the existence of the state of Israel and once held demonstrations and protests to make their views known. Because of this, they were harassed, arrested, and physically tortured by the Israeli police. Most of this organization’s members now live outside of Israel where they establish synagogues, educational institutions, publishing houses and other organizations which espouse their beliefs. NKI opposes the state of Israel because they believe that the concept of a sovereign Jewish State is in violation of Jewish Law.
